What Is A 7 Yr Arm Mortgage Definition. A 7 year arm is a loan with a fixed rate for the first seven years, and an adjustable rate every year thereafter. Because the interest rate can change after the first seven years, the monthly payment may also change. Hybrid Mortgage. A 7 year ARM, also known as a 7/1 ARM, is a hybrid mortgage.
